Why the Microscan reports a battery fault on the first few cycles after a cell swap

The Microscan's BMS stores a charge profile for the installed cell. When a new cell goes in, the BMS has no history and applies a conservative threshold during its self-test check. This can trigger a battery fault flag even when the new cell is fully charged. Running one complete charge-discharge cycle gives the BMS enough data to recalibrate its threshold to the new cell's actual capacity. After that first cycle, the fault flag clears and the device operates normally.

Charge indicator not reaching 100% on initial charge after installation

On the first charge, the Microscan's charge IC applies a reduced current limit when it detects an unrecognised cell — a safety measure common in medical-grade charge controllers. The indicator stalls below 100% because the IC is waiting for the cell voltage to stabilise before authorising the final top-up stage. This is not a fault with the cell. Let the charge cycle run to natural termination without disconnecting — the IC will step up to full charge once the cell voltage holds steady above 2.3V.
